Fishbones Cajun Creole Restaurant, located on Milwaukee Street, has a one-of-a-kind atmosphere that it brings to Delafield, Wisconsin. The mix of purple, gold, and green lights along with decorations and mementos from the south make you feel like you are in the heart of Louisiana. The breathtaking panoramic view of Lake Nagawicka 365 days of the year adds to the wow factor of this restaurant. 

The smell of delicious spices blesses your nostrils as soon as you walk in the door. All of the food from Fishbones is made from scratch, and you can tell. Start off with their crispy fresh fried grouper strips and don’t forget to dip them in their house-made cajun remoulade sauce. Their most popular dish, the Rajun Cajun, is a pasta dish exploding with flavor. The mixture between the cajun cream sauce and the chicken and andouille sausage produces the perfect harmony of flavor and heat. For those more interested in comfort food, Fishbones has burgers, pasta, and home-cooked favorites with a twist. With that, you have tons of choices of original specialty drinks and top-shelf liquor for the over 21 crowds. Try the Nagawicka Swamp Water, an electric blue drink with watermelon liquor, Titos, and blue curacao. Based on the local Lake Nagiwicka in Delafield! Sure to pair with any entree.  And save room for dessert too, Their famous key lime pie with fluffy homemade whipped cream just melts in your mouth. With seating arrangements inside and out. The newly renovated outdoor patio is set up with igloos and heaters to provide a beautiful option for seating in the winter. In the summer you can bask in the warm sun or enjoy the shade of the large patio overlooking the lake. A long handicap-accessible ramp invites all to come.  These igloos are decorated for Christmas, making them perfect for romantic dates and large get-togethers.

 Fishbones has food to accommodate any style of eating: Gluten-Free, Keto, Vegetarian, all while using healthy fresh ingredients.  Great style and unique art also line the painted colorful walls. Greens, blues, purples of all shades are mixed together with white painted fish bones making your experience unforgettable.  The artwork is done by a popular local artist Steve Drager. All art is special to Fishbones, you will never see art quite as you do in this restaurant. With extremely friendly and helpful staff, this is a great choice for any food fanatic who is looking for a vacation without leaving the state. The Baton Rouge of Wisconsin will leave you wanting to come back for more.
